Wloclawek Chemicals is a chemical plant in Poland with a reported capacity of 218,000 t of chemical. It manufactures industrial and specialty chemicals. It is operated by Anwil SA. By capacity it ranks #7 of 7 chemical plants tracked in Poland. It emits about 76,971 tonnes of CO₂e per year (Climate TRACE) — roughly the tailpipe emissions of 17,942 cars.
